Honeymoon Itinerary: Exploring Wayanad

Thursday, August 17: Arrival in Wayanad

Start your romantic honeymoon in Wayanad by arriving at the Calicut International Airport and then taking a scenic drive to your hotel. Spend the morning relaxing and enjoying the beautiful surroundings. In the afternoon, head to Pookode Lake, a serene freshwater lake nestled amidst lush greenery. Take a romantic boat ride and explore the lake's surroundings. As the evening approaches, visit the Lakkidi Viewpoint, known for its breathtaking views of the Wayanad hills.

  • Pookode Lake: Boat ride - INR 250 per person, 1 hour
  • Lakkidi Viewpoint: Free, 1 hour
Friday, August 18: Wildlife and Nature

Embark on an exciting wildlife adventure at the Wayanad Wildlife Sanctuary in the morning. Take a jeep safari through the dense forests and spot various animal species, including elephants, tigers, and deer. After lunch, visit the Soochipara Waterfalls, a mesmerizing three-tiered waterfall surrounded by lush greenery. Spend the evening exploring the Banasura Sagar Dam, the largest earthen dam in India.

  • Wayanad Wildlife Sanctuary: Safari - INR 750 per person, 3 hours
  • Soochipara Waterfalls: Entry - INR 50 per person, 2 hours
  • Banasura Sagar Dam: Free, 1 hour
Saturday, August 19: Cultural Exploration

Immerse yourselves in the rich culture of Wayanad by visiting the Edakkal Caves in the morning. These ancient rock formations contain fascinating prehistoric carvings. Afterward, explore the Thirunelli Temple, a centuries-old temple dedicated to Lord Vishnu, nestled amidst the lush Brahmagiri Hills. In the evening, visit the Muthanga Wildlife Sanctuary and enjoy a thrilling elephant safari.

  • Edakkal Caves: Entry - INR 50 per person, 2 hours
  • Thirunelli Temple: Free, 1 hour
  • Muthanga Wildlife Sanctuary: Elephant safari - INR 400 per person, 2 hours
Sunday, August 20: Tea Plantations and Waterfalls

Start your day by visiting the picturesque tea plantations of Meppadi. Take a guided tour and learn about the process of tea production. In the afternoon, visit the Chembra Peak, the highest peak in Wayanad. Embark on a trek to the heart-shaped Chembra Lake, nestled amidst the lush greenery. As the evening sets in, enjoy a visit to the beautiful Kanthanpara Waterfalls.

  • Tea Plantations: Tour - INR 500 per person, 2 hours
  • Chembra Peak: Trekking - INR 750 per person, 4 hours
  • Kanthanpara Waterfalls: Free, 1 hour
Monday, August 21: Wayanad Heritage

On your last day, explore the historical and cultural heritage of Wayanad. Visit the ancient Jain Temple in Sultan Bathery, known for its intricate architecture. Afterward, head to the Wayanad Heritage Museum to learn about the history, art, and culture of the region. In the afternoon, enjoy a leisurely picnic by the serene Karapuzha Dam before bidding goodbye to Wayanad.

  • Jain Temple: Free, 1 hour
  • Wayanad Heritage Museum: Entry - INR 20 per person, 2 hours
  • Karapuzha Dam: Free, 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ique and off-the-beaten-path experience, consider visiting the Neelimala Viewpoint, known for its panoramic views of the surrounding hills and valleys. Another hidden gem is the Kuruva Island, a serene river island with lush greenery and calm streams. Locals also love exploring the Wayanad Adventure Camp, where you can indulge in activities like ziplining, archery, and camping amidst nature.
